Dodge Journey Key Fob Programming: A Complete Guide

Programming a key fob for your 2015 Dodge Journey can seem daunting, but with the right steps, it can be accomplished effectively. This guide is tailored for Dodge Journey owners who need to program a new key fob or reprogram an existing one.
Understanding Key Fob Programming
Key fobs are essential for the operation of modern vehicles, providing convenience and security. For the 2015 Dodge Journey, programming a key fob requires specialized equipment and cannot be done solely by the vehicle owner. This process typically involves a professional locksmith or dealership.
Key Fob Programming Process
The following steps outline how to program a key fob for your 2015 Dodge Journey:
1. Obtain Necessary Equipment: You will need your new key fob and at least one working key fob to proceed with programming.
2. Access the Vehicle's OBD-II Port: The locksmith will connect a specialized programming device to your vehicle's OBD-II port.
3. Enter Programming Mode: The technician will initiate the programming sequence through the diagnostic tool, which communicates with your vehicle's ECU (Electronic Control Unit).
4. Program the Key Fob: Follow these steps:
- Press the unlock button on the new key fob repeatedly until the vehicle recognizes it.
- The vehicle should respond with locks cycling or lights flashing, indicating successful programming.
5. Test the Key Fob: After programming, test all functions of the key fob, including locking and unlocking doors, starting the engine, and activating any additional features like remote start.
Important Note: The programming process may vary slightly based on specific configurations of your vehicle. Always consult your owner's manual or a professional for guidance tailored to your model.Professional Assistance
Due to the complexity of programming key fobs for newer vehicles like the 2015 Dodge Journey, it is recommended to seek help from a qualified locksmith or dealership. They have access to necessary tools and software that ensure proper programming without issues.

FAQs About Dodge Journey Key Fob Programming
- Can I program my key fob myself?
No, you need specialized equipment that is typically available only at dealerships or through professional locksmiths. - What if I lose all my keys?
If all keys are lost, you will need to contact a dealership or locksmith who can create new keys and program them to your vehicle. - How much does it cost to program a key fob?
The cost can vary widely depending on location and service provider but generally ranges from $50 to $150.
